The Graduate Academic Certificate offers professional development for individuals seeking careers in art museum education and specialized knowledge about using art museums as educational tools for school teachers.
Graduates of this certificate program will gain the expertise to design and deliver educational programs for diverse art museum audiences across all age groups and backgrounds.
Intended to complement graduate studies in art history, art education, studio art, or library science, this certificate boasts an outstanding employment track record, with alumni working in museums nationwide. Through coursework, internships, lectures, guest presentations, and museum tours, you'll develop the skills to craft and lead sophisticated, meaningful, and interactive art museum education programs that meet the field's highest professional standards.
